Mega Code Archive

 
Categories / ASP.Net Tutorial / Internationalization
 

Implicit Localization Expressions

File: LocalizablePageImplicit.aspx Always create a default localization file.  If you don't create a default localization file, other culture-specific localization files are ignored. <%@ Page Language="C#" UICulture="auto" %> <!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.1//EN" "http://www.w3.org/TR/xhtml11/DTD/xhtml11.dtd"> <script runat="server">     protected void btnSubmit_Click(object sender, EventArgs e)     {         lblMessage.Visible = true;     } </script> <html xmlns="http://www.w3.org/1999/xhtml" > <head id="Head1" runat="server">     <title>Localizable Page Implicit</title> </head> <body>     <form id="form1" runat="server">     <div>     <asp:Button         id="btnSubmit"         meta:resourceKey="btnSubmit"         Text="Click Me!"         ToolTip="Click to show message"         OnClick="btnSubmit_Click"         Runat="server" />     <br /><br />     <asp:Label         id="lblMessage"         meta:resourceKey="lblMessage"         Text="Thank You!"         Visible="false"         Runat="server" />     </div>     </form> </body> </html> File: App_LocalResources\LocalizablePageImplicit.aspx.es.resx Name                 Value btnSubmit.Text       ttt btnSubmit.ToolTip   tt lblMessage.Text       t